V93.38XS
ICD-10-CMThis code signifies a long-term health condition or complication resulting from an injury sustained by falling on an unpowered watercraft. This could include chronic pain, limited mobility, or other persistent issues directly attributable to the original fall.
Apply this code when documenting a patient presenting with a current sequela (e.g., chronic back pain, osteoarthritis) that is definitively linked to a past fall on an unpowered watercraft like a canoe, kayak, or paddleboard. This code is used after the initial acute injury has healed and the patient is experiencing residual effects.
